Coal use increased as hydro lakes fell and gas supply stuttered

Coal imports are up as hydro lakes dip and gas stutters.
Ian Llewellyn
The latest energy data has confirmed the electricity sector’s increasing use of coal to back up generation due to lower than usual hydro storage and uncertainties about gas supply.The Ministry of Business, Innovation and Employment's latest Energy Quarterly data shows the renewable share of electricity generation fell to 84%, 1.4% lower than a year ago, in the four months ending December 2020.Electricity generated from gas increased by 8%, while generation from coal increased by 11% compared with the December 2019 quarter.The months s...
